Ru-Board.club
← Вернуться в раздел «Microsoft Windows»

» Windows Preinstallation Environment(WinPE) и BartPE LiveCD 7

Автор: mat86
Дата сообщения: 25.12.2011 16:41
nat27 я же писал чуть выше источник
Цитата:
Я нашел где скачать драйвер
Драйвер я взял с сайта где ты модератор и из него уже сделал плагин, но он незаработал, а NIKZZZZ подсказал что нехватает строчек, спасибо ему большое. Я их добавил и все заработало. Все проверено, флэшку с exfat, Bart Pe видит и форматирует. Так что плагин рабочий. Кстати спасибо за подсказки по Innostore на flashboot
Автор: mat86
Дата сообщения: 25.12.2011 19:37
nat27 проверил еще раз, у меня не добавилось в пункт форматирование "exFat", только "Fat32". А так Bart pe с exFat полностью работает - читает, записывает. Добавил строчки 7sh3 что вы написали, ситуация не изменилась. Что можно сделать?

Добавлено:

Цитата:
А просто , загрузивщись из сборки - exFat будет добавлен в стандартное меню формат.

NIKZZZZ у меня не добовляется, не знаете в чем дело?
Автор: Jon_Dow
Дата сообщения: 25.12.2011 21:13
mat86
Изобретаем велосипед?
А не [more=проще так]; PE Builder v3 plug-in INF file
; created by cdob

; exFAT file system driver
; http://support.microsoft.com/kb/955704/

[Version]
Signature= "$Windows NT$"

[PEBuilder]
Name="Soft - HDD Tools - exFAT support - BASE"
Enable=1

[SourceDisksFiles]
;read write exFAT volumes
FILES\exfat.sys=4,,1

[SetValue]
"txtsetup.sif","SourceDisksFiles","exfat.sys", "1,,,,,,4_,4,1,,,1,4"
"txtsetup.sif","FileSystems.Load","exfat", "exfat.sys"
"txtsetup.sif","FileSystems","exfat ", """exFAT File System Driver"""

; PE Builder v3 plug-in INF file
; created by cdob

; exFAT file system driver
; http://support.microsoft.com/kb/955704/

[Version]
Signature= "$Windows NT$"

[PEBuilder]
Name="Soft - HDD Tools - exFAT support - commandline"
Enable=1

[SourceDisksFiles]
;format exFAT at command line
FILES\format.com=2,,1
FILES\ifsutil.dll=2,,1
FILES\uexfat.dll=2,,1
FILES\ulib.dll=2,,1


; PE Builder v3 plug-in INF file
; created by cdob

; exFAT file system driver
; http://support.microsoft.com/kb/955704/

[Version]
Signature= "$Windows NT$"

[PEBuilder]
Name="Soft - HDD Tools - exFAT support - GUI"
Enable=1

[SourceDisksFiles]
;format exFAT at gui
FILES\shell32.dll=2,,4[/more]
Автор: conty9
Дата сообщения: 25.12.2011 21:19
mat86, возможно, нужна новая версия форматировщика.
Автор: mat86
Дата сообщения: 26.12.2011 02:57
Прочитав найденую на этой странице уже обсуждаемую информацию, использовав советы conty9, Jon_Dow и NIKZZZZ. И проведя долгое время практической работы, было установлено:
что у меня взятый драйвер по ссылке выше имеет не рабочую (хотя и более новую) uexfat.dll, для полноценной работы exFAT под простым Bart PE нужны только вот такие файлы
Цитата:
exfat.sys
fmifs.dll
format.com
ifsutil.dll
shell32.dll
uexfat.dll
ulib.dll

распакованные из WindowsXP-KB955704-x86-RUS.exe, а inf - файл должен содержать всего лишь такие строчки
Цитата:

[Version]
Signature= "$Windows NT$"

[PEBuilder]
Name="Drivers - exFAT"
Enable=1

[SourceDisksFiles]
exfat.sys=4,,1
fmifs.dll=2,,1
format.com=2,,1
ifsutil.dll=2,,1
shell32.dll=2,,1
uexfat.dll=2,,1
ulib.dll=2,,1

[SetValue]
"txtsetup.sif","SourceDisksFiles","exfat.sys", "1,,,,,,4_,4,1,,,1,4"
"txtsetup.sif","FileSystems.Load","exfat", "exfat.sys"
"txtsetup.sif","FileSystems","exfat", """exFAT File System Driver"""
как и писал NIKZZZZ секция [SetupReg.AddReg] действительно ненужна, без нее все прекрасно работает. Jon_Dow у вас нехватает файла fmifs.dll, без него почему-то не форматирует.
Вот конечный полностью без всего лишнего, рабочий и проверенный плагин поддержка exfat
Автор: nat27
Дата сообщения: 26.12.2011 07:56
все работает штатным плагином поддержки exFAT в конструкторе (13.04.2010) автор 7sh3, отформатировал флешку в exfat прямо в BartXPE с помощью нового формата(х.з может и штатный может) по ссылке conty9 командой format f: /fs:exfat
Автор: mat86
Дата сообщения: 26.12.2011 13:30
nat27 верю, но я не пользуюсь конструктором от уважаемого 7sh3(всмысле как раз пользуюсь но старым, взятым за основу и много модефицированом) и плагин соответственно в глаза не видел, но как вы написали выше там есть секция [SetupReg.AddReg] которую можно не использовать. Я люблю минимализм поэтому и перебрал плагин в надежде убрать лишние dll. И выложил свою версию плагина может кому тоже пригодится, а нет так нет.
Автор: Hrist
Дата сообщения: 27.12.2011 10:54
есть у меня в бартпе чудный плагин ATIH+ADDS yurkesha
вот бы обновить в нем ATIH до версии 2012 15.0.6151 RU !!!
очень прошу!!!
Автор: VictorMan
Дата сообщения: 27.12.2011 21:25

Цитата:
Кто нибудьзадавался вообще таким вопросом как добавить в Bart PE поддержку файловой системы ExFAT.

Для полноты картины (вариантов): у yurkesha плагин exFAT здесь
Автор: Jon_Dow
Дата сообщения: 28.12.2011 17:05
VictorMan
Так я и приводил содержимое inf-файлов со странички yurkesha.
По содержимому видно что плагин сделан на основе плагина cdob c 911cd(во всяком случае оригинальный копирайт сохранен).
Автор: Angel_19
Дата сообщения: 30.12.2011 06:54
Переустановил ОС на своей машине на х64.
При сборке WinPE использую в том числе плагин - AVPTOOL_WIM (Yurkesha), который стал вести себя странно, а именно - в конечном образе не создаются ярлыки для запуска! Ни в панели быстрого запуска, ни в меню Пуск. При этом сами файлы от плагина в конечном образе есть!
Может есть уже варианты решения проблемы?
Автор: Jon_Dow
Дата сообщения: 30.12.2011 09:00
Angel_19
Я с таким сталкивался при сборке на Win7.
Проверь - в конечной сборке ассоциация на .wim есть или нет?
Автор: Angel_19
Дата сообщения: 30.12.2011 20:42

Цитата:
Проверь - в конечной сборке ассоциация на .wim есть или нет?

Есть.
Автор: L0ll
Дата сообщения: 02.01.2012 22:53
При пользовании BartPE в конце создания образа такое сообщение:
Предупреждение: Файл "ahcix86.sys" не найден
Предупреждение: Файл "IaStor.sys" не найден
Предупреждение: Файл "mv61xxmm.sys" не найден
Предупреждение: Файл "mv61xx.sys" не найден
Предупреждение: Файл "nvgts.sys" не найден
Предупреждение: Файл "SiSRaid4.sys" не найден
Предупреждение: Файл "viamraid.sys" не найден
Предупреждение: Файл "jraid.sys" не найден
Предупреждение: Файл "nvrd32.sys" не найден

Файлы в папке с которой делается сборка присутствуют. Если на эту сборку потом натравить PeToUSB и попробовать запуститься с флешки вылезает ошибка "файл jraid.sys не найден". Если добавить файл на флешку ручками - пишет "файл испорчен". Образ на который натравливаю BartPE отлично устанавливается с диска, но задача поставить его с флешки. Скоро поседею Помогите!
Автор: diEmaN
Дата сообщения: 03.01.2012 06:24
L0ll
По видимому используется очередная говноcборка XP.
Используй оригинальный образ VL (корпоративка).
Драйвера SATA AHCI RAID BartPE интегрирует сам
из соответствующей папки или плагина.
Автор: L0ll
Дата сообщения: 03.01.2012 08:22
Да, используется неоригинальная сборка. Но почему с диска она ставится, а с флешки нет?
Автор: diEmaN
Дата сообщения: 03.01.2012 10:11
L0ll
А вот по поводу загрузки с USB это другой вопрос.
Давно использую проверенное решение.
Автор: Jon_Dow
Дата сообщения: 05.01.2012 12:57
Angel_19
Взглянул на проблему попристальнее - причина проста: при сборе реестра в некоторых ситуациях происходит автоматическая подмена имени %ProgranFiles% на %ProgramFiles(x86)%. Последнее имя естественно не описано и потому не находится.
Напрашивается естественное исправление ситуации путем [more=добавления переменной окружения]
Код: [SetupReg.AddReg]
0x2,"ControlSet001\Control\Session Manager\Environment","ProgramFiles(x86)","%SystemDrive%\Programs"
Автор: Angel_19
Дата сообщения: 05.01.2012 19:36
А почему происходит подмена? Ведь %ProgranFiles% идет в реестр в качестве строки, а не переменной которую нужно разрешить на этапе сборки реестра.
Автор: Jon_Dow
Дата сообщения: 05.01.2012 20:22
Angel_19
Для сборки происходит создание временных кустов в основной системе и их наполнение.
Начиная с Vista(кажись) в системах X64 просходит автоматическая трансляция имен(даже если мы считаем что они строка!) в зависимости от разрядности программы которая их использует.
Это касается не только системных папок, но и некоторых разделов реестра...

Добавлено:
Кстати показательно, что транслируется только первое упоминание в строке %ProrgamFiles%. А ссылка на иконку оказывается нетранслированной.
Автор: Serge_de_Valua
Дата сообщения: 08.01.2012 04:22
Парни, выручайте. Необходимо интегрировать драйвера USB 3.0-контроллера в готовую сборку Live CD Standart от 11.05.11. Где об этом можно почитать? Интересует именно добавление драйверов в готовую сборку, без конструкторов и прочих головоломок. Если где-то было, сори за баян. Буду признателен за ссылку. Гугление ни к чему толковому не привело. Везде попадаю на конструкторы. Сами драйвера есть.
Автор: conty9
Дата сообщения: 08.01.2012 11:41
Serge_de_Valua, чтобы добавить вручную, нужно а) скопировать драйвера для нужной системы (*.sys) в папку с драйверами (ядро) б) прописать запуск драйверов при старте ядра. Как я понимаю, нужно добавить в Алкид? Вот готовый вариант, инфу из "Добавить по секциям в TXTSETUP.SIF" добавить в соотв.секции TXTSETUP.SIF, драйвера прилагаются. Подходит только для сборок на базе ХР/2003. Подтверждена работа с контроллерами USB 3.0 Etron и NEC/Renesas.
Другой вариант - использовать для интеграции утилиту InfToReg от Yahoo005. Она позволяет интегрировать драйвера поштучно.
Автор: Val14
Дата сообщения: 08.01.2012 13:16
conty9


Цитата:
Вот готовый вариант

Спасибо за работу! там не хватает драйвера AMDHUB30.SYS и amdxhc.sys

И ещё просьба - можно выложить аналогичную подборку для Adaptec 6405E ? на офсайте нет драйверов для XP, но в в 2K10 этот контроллер подхватывается нормально. Хочу интегрировать его драйвер в SonyaPE
Автор: conty9
Дата сообщения: 08.01.2012 13:42
Val14, верно, добавил в архив упомянутое, перезалил, исправил ссылку в пред.сообщении. По Adaptec ничего не подскажу - для контроллеров дрова интегрировал Yahoo005. Посмотри под загруженной сборкой, какой драйвер задействован, и вытащи его. В TXTSETUP.SIF найди все секции, где он упоминается - и добавь в Соньку.
Автор: Serge_de_Valua
Дата сообщения: 09.01.2012 04:21

Цитата:
...Вот готовый вариант...


Благодарю, всё заработало. У меня контроллер NEC/Renesas на нетбуке. Теперь Alkid Live CD грузится и с флэшки, подключенной к USB 3.0 порту.
Автор: Val14
Дата сообщения: 10.01.2012 21:40
conty9

Цитата:
Посмотри под загруженной сборкой, какой драйвер задействован, и вытащи его. В TXTSETUP.SIF найди все секции, где он упоминается - и добавь в Соньку

Спасибо! Я так и сделал.
Adaptec 6405E - виден, но непонятно, что за драйвер - arcsasA.sys
по CRC он совпадает со стандартным arcsas.sys, но имеет старую версию. Я его заменил на новый. Завтра попробую.
Автор: lucky_Luk
Дата сообщения: 11.01.2012 22:19
Не попадался плагин для VLC Media Player?
Автор: lucky_Luk
Дата сообщения: 12.01.2012 23:07
Есть программа, в ее папке вложенные папки, там тоже есть подпапки, файлы, короче сложная структура.
Как это все описать в inf плагина для BartPE/XPE, чтобы не писать отдельные строчки для создания каждой подпапки в каждой папке и для копирования файлов из каждой подпапки в нужное место, а конструктор тупо повторил структуру папок и файлов, взятую из папки с плагином?
Автор: lsd11
Дата сообщения: 13.01.2012 07:45

Цитата:
Есть программа, в ее папке вложенные папки, там тоже есть подпапки, файлы, короче сложная структура.
Как это все описать в inf плагина для BartPE/XPE, чтобы не писать отдельные строчки для создания каждой подпапки в каждой папке и для копирования файлов из каждой подпапки в нужное место, а конструктор тупо повторил структуру папок и файлов, взятую из папки с плагином?

А пожать ее в sfx нельзя со всей структурой?
распаковка - во временную директорию, и в инфе одна строчка буквально...
или использовать портэбл-версию
Автор: nat27
Дата сообщения: 13.01.2012 08:05
lucky_Luk, например, так

----------------------code--------------------------
[WinntDirectories]
a=Programs\AlcorMP(081208),2

[SourceDisksFolders]
AlcorMP(081208)=a
------------------------------------------------------

или глянь в полном плагине

Страницы: 1234567891011121314151617181920212223242526272829303132333435363738394041424344454647484950515253545556575859606162636465666768697071727374757677

Предыдущая тема: обновления в эксплорере с вирусом?


Форум Ru-Board.club — поднят 15-09-2016 числа. Цель - сохранить наследие старого Ru-Board, истории становления российского интернета. Сделано для людей.